Output 268436e748a60ea62b38bbfd02424c307cdb4b7d263e9d14a898692e7d62f33b:1

value
303294089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54211af87b5b22d056587d2ba08c4548a1821d6d OP_EQUAL
address
39MrLri14VUXqH6zYbg13CPAbGTcLpQUxq
transaction
268436e748a60ea62b38bbfd02424c307cdb4b7d263e9d14a898692e7d62f33b
spent
true